GCC Cloud-Based AI-Powered Retail Pricing Software Market Overview

The GCC Cloud-Based AI-Powered Retail Pricing Software Market is valued at USD 1.2 billion, based on a five-year historical analysis. This growth is primarily driven by the increasing adoption of AI technologies in retail, the need for dynamic pricing strategies, and the growing demand for personalized shopping experiences. Retailers are leveraging cloud-based solutions to optimize pricing, enhance customer engagement, and improve operational efficiency.

Key players in this market include the UAE, Saudi Arabia, and Qatar, which dominate due to their advanced retail infrastructure, high internet penetration, and a strong focus on digital transformation. The presence of numerous multinational retail chains and a tech-savvy consumer base further contribute to the market's growth in these regions.

GCC Cloud-Based AI-Powered Retail Pricing Software Market Segmentation

By Type:

The market is segmented into three main types: Subscription-Based Software, One-Time Purchase Software, and Hybrid Pricing Models. Subscription-Based Software is gaining traction due to its flexibility and lower upfront costs, making it appealing for small to medium-sized enterprises. One-Time Purchase Software remains popular among larger retailers who prefer a one-off investment. Hybrid Pricing Models are emerging as a balanced approach, combining the benefits of both subscription and one-time purchase options.

By End-User:

The end-user segmentation includes Fashion Retail, Grocery Retail, Electronics Retail, and Home Goods Retail. Fashion Retail is the leading segment, driven by the need for rapid price adjustments in response to changing trends and consumer preferences. Grocery Retail follows closely, as retailers seek to optimize pricing for perishable goods. Electronics Retail benefits from high-value transactions, while Home Goods Retail is growing steadily as consumers invest in home improvement.

GCC Cloud-Based AI-Powered Retail Pricing Software Market Industry Analysis

Growth Drivers

Increasing Demand for Dynamic Pricing:

The GCC retail sector is witnessing a surge in dynamic pricing strategies, driven by a projected 5% increase in e-commerce sales, reaching $30 billion in future. Retailers are leveraging AI-powered software to adjust prices in real-time based on demand fluctuations, competitor pricing, and inventory levels. This adaptability is crucial in a region where consumer preferences shift rapidly, making dynamic pricing essential for maintaining competitive advantage and maximizing revenue.

Enhanced Data Analytics Capabilities:

The GCC region is expected to see a 15% growth in data analytics investments, reaching $2 billion in future. Retailers are increasingly adopting AI-powered pricing software that utilizes advanced analytics to derive actionable insights from vast datasets. This capability allows businesses to optimize pricing strategies, improve inventory management, and enhance customer targeting, ultimately leading to increased sales and customer satisfaction in a competitive market landscape.

Adoption of Cloud Technologies:

The cloud computing market in the GCC is projected to grow to $15 billion in future, reflecting a 20% annual growth rate. Retailers are migrating to cloud-based solutions for their scalability, cost-effectiveness, and accessibility. This transition enables them to implement AI-powered pricing software without significant upfront investments in infrastructure, facilitating quicker adoption and integration of innovative pricing strategies that respond to market changes efficiently.

Market Challenges

Data Privacy Concerns:

With the implementation of stringent data protection regulations, such as the UAE's Data Protection Law, retailers face challenges in ensuring compliance while utilizing AI-driven pricing software. Approximately 65% of consumers express concerns about data privacy, which can hinder the adoption of cloud-based solutions. Retailers must navigate these regulations carefully to maintain customer trust and avoid potential legal repercussions, impacting their pricing strategies.

Integration with Existing Systems:

Many retailers in the GCC struggle with integrating new AI-powered pricing software into their legacy systems. A survey indicates that 75% of retailers report difficulties in achieving seamless integration, which can lead to operational inefficiencies and increased costs. This challenge is particularly pronounced in businesses with outdated technology infrastructures, making it essential for software providers to offer robust support and integration solutions to facilitate smoother transitions.
